Understanding the Current Ram Lineup
The Ram brand name has actually diversified its offerings to cater to various sectors of the market, varying from light-duty everyday chauffeurs to heavy-duty commercial workhorses. Before heading to a dealer, it is vital to comprehend which model fits particular requirements.
1. Ram 1500 (Light-Duty)
The Ram 1500 is the flagship of the brand name. It is frequently cited by automotive critics as the most comfy and highly advanced full-size pickup on the marketplace. It offers a special coil-spring rear suspension (or optional air suspension) that offers a car-like ride quality which rivals often struggle to match.
2. Ram 2500 & & 3500 (Heavy-Duty)
For those whose needs go beyond the capability of a basic pickup, the Heavy Duty (HD) lineup provides massive towing and payload numbers. These models are generally selected by those who tow big horse trailers, fifth-wheel campers, or construction devices.
3. Ram 1500 Classic
Interestingly, Ram continues to sell the "Classic" version, which is based upon the previous generation's body design. It serves as an economical entry point for purchasers who want a brand-new truck without the premium price tag of the current redesign.

Efficiency and Engines
In recent years, the USA market has actually seen a shift in engine availability. While the 5.7 L HEMI V8 has been the foundation of the brand for years, the brand-new 3.0 L Hurricane Twin-Turbo Inline-Six engine is now taking spotlight, offering more horse power and better fuel effectiveness. For durable purchasers, the 6.7 L Cummins Turbo Diesel remains the gold requirement for durability and torque.

To guarantee a Ram truck lasts for hundreds of thousands of miles, routine maintenance is obligatory. For gas engines, routine oil modifications and spark plug replacements are standard. For diesel owners, the maintenance of the Diesel Exhaust Fluid (DEF) system and fuel filters is important.
In the USA, Ram owners gain from a huge dealership network (Mopar), making parts and service readily available in practically every town. This accessibility is a significant consider why Ram stays a top option for cross-country travelers.

4. How does the Ram 1500 compare to the Ford F-150?
While the Ford F-150 typically leads in total sales and maximum towing numbers, the Ram 1500 is normally applauded for having a far more comfy ride and a significantly higher-quality interior.
5. Can I use a Ram truck as a day-to-day driver?
Yes. Thanks to the coil-link rear suspension and cabin insulation, numerous owners use the Ram 1500 as their primary family lorry. It offers more legroom in the "Crew Cab" configuration than lots of high-end SUVs.
6. Do Ram trucks hold their worth?
Typically, yes. RAM trucks, particularly the durable diesel models and the off-road Rebel/TRX trims, have some of the greatest resale values in the automobile market due to high need in the used truck sector.
